最近项目要用到kafka,按照网上的示例操作一遍,发现第一步就会报错,折腾了半天才发现问题的原因。这里记录一遍以避免同样的问题。
第一步下载了kafka的tar源码包,然后要启动zookeeper,执行如下命令:
bin/zookeeper-server-start.sh -daemon config/zookeeper.properties
此时就会有如下的错误出现:
错误: 找不到或无法加载主类 config.zookeeper.properties
在第一步就出现了问题,想哭。
检查了一遍发现java我也已经安装了,配置也ok啊,而且网上的示例也没有其它的前提条件啊,所以就只能google了。
在google里面折腾了一遍,在stackoverflow上找到了原因,竟然是因为我下载的是源码,并非二进制包。
我滴个娘亲啊……